博客 数据门户架构设计与数据可视化实现方案

数据门户架构设计与数据可视化实现方案

   数栈君   发表于 2026-01-19 16:52  92  0

在数字化转型的浪潮中,数据已成为企业核心资产之一。如何高效管理和利用数据,成为企业竞争力的关键。数据门户作为数据管理与共享的重要平台,为企业提供了统一的数据访问、分析和可视化能力。本文将深入探讨数据门户的架构设计与数据可视化实现方案,为企业构建高效的数据门户提供参考。


一、数据门户概述

1.1 数据门户的定义与作用

数据门户(Data Portal)是一个统一的平台,旨在为企业提供数据的访问、管理、分析和可视化服务。它通过整合企业内外部数据,帮助用户快速获取所需数据,并通过直观的可视化方式呈现数据价值。

数据门户的作用主要体现在以下几个方面:

  • 数据统一管理:集中管理企业数据,避免数据孤岛。
  • 数据共享与协作:支持跨部门数据共享,提升协作效率。
  • 数据驱动决策:通过数据分析与可视化,辅助企业决策。
  • 提升用户体验:提供直观、易用的数据访问和分析界面。

1.2 数据门户的核心功能

一个完整的数据门户应具备以下核心功能:

  • 数据集成:支持多种数据源(如数据库、API、文件等)的接入与整合。
  • 数据治理:包括数据清洗、标准化、元数据管理等功能。
  • 数据分析:提供强大的数据分析能力,支持多种分析模型。
  • 数据可视化:通过图表、仪表盘等形式直观呈现数据。
  • 用户权限管理:确保数据安全,支持多层级权限控制。
  • 数据服务:提供API接口,方便其他系统调用数据。

二、数据门户架构设计

2.1 数据门户的整体架构

数据门户的架构设计需要考虑系统的可扩展性、可维护性和安全性。常见的数据门户架构分为以下几个层次:

  1. 数据源层:负责数据的采集与接入,支持多种数据源(如数据库、文件、API等)。
  2. 数据处理层:对数据进行清洗、转换和标准化处理,确保数据质量。
  3. 数据存储层:将处理后的数据存储在合适的位置(如大数据平台、云存储等)。
  4. 数据服务层:提供数据查询、分析和可视化的服务接口。
  5. 用户界面层:为用户提供直观的数据访问和分析界面。

2.2 数据门户的技术选型

在数据门户的架构设计中,技术选型至关重要。以下是一些常用的技术框架和工具:

  • 数据集成:使用Flume、Kafka等工具进行数据采集。
  • 数据处理:采用Spark、Flink等分布式计算框架进行数据处理。
  • 数据存储:选择Hadoop、HBase、云数据库等存储方案。
  • 数据可视化:使用ECharts、D3.js等可视化库。
  • 用户界面:采用React、Vue等前端框架构建交互式界面。

2.3 数据安全与权限管理

数据安全是数据门户设计中的重要环节。以下是一些常见的数据安全措施:

  • 身份认证:支持多种身份认证方式(如LDAP、OAuth等)。
  • 权限控制:基于角色(RBAC)或基于属性(ABAC)的权限管理。
  • 数据加密:对敏感数据进行加密存储和传输。
  • 审计与监控:记录用户操作日志,监控异常行为。

三、数据可视化实现方案

3.1 数据可视化的重要性

数据可视化是数据门户的核心功能之一。通过将复杂的数据转化为直观的图表、仪表盘等形式,用户可以更快速地理解和洞察数据价值。

3.2 数据可视化的实现步骤

数据可视化的实现通常包括以下几个步骤:

  1. 数据准备:从数据源中获取数据,并进行清洗和处理。
  2. 选择可视化工具:根据数据类型和展示需求选择合适的可视化工具。
  3. 设计可视化方案:确定图表类型、布局和交互方式。
  4. 开发与部署:将可视化方案集成到数据门户中,并进行测试和优化。

3.3 常见的数据可视化技术

以下是一些常用的数据可视化技术:

  • 图表类型:柱状图、折线图、饼图、散点图等。
  • 仪表盘:将多个图表组合在一个界面上,提供综合数据视图。
  • 交互式可视化:支持用户筛选、缩放、钻取等交互操作。
  • 地理可视化:通过地图展示地理位置数据。

3.4 数据可视化的设计原则

在设计数据可视化方案时,需要注意以下原则:

  • 简洁性:避免信息过载,突出关键数据。
  • 可读性:确保图表清晰易懂,避免复杂的视觉效果。
  • 一致性:保持设计风格和交互方式的一致性。
  • 可定制性:支持用户根据需求自定义可视化内容。

四、数据门户的选型与实施

4.1 数据门户的选型建议

在选择数据门户解决方案时,企业需要考虑以下因素:

  • 功能需求:根据企业需求选择合适的功能模块。
  • 技术成熟度:选择技术成熟、社区活跃的工具和框架。
  • 可扩展性:确保系统具备良好的扩展性,支持未来的业务发展。
  • 成本:综合考虑购买、部署和维护成本。

4.2 数据门户的实施步骤

数据门户的实施通常包括以下几个步骤:

  1. 需求分析:明确企业需求,确定数据门户的功能和目标用户。
  2. 架构设计:根据需求设计系统的整体架构。
  3. 数据集成:接入和整合企业内外部数据。
  4. 数据处理:对数据进行清洗、转换和标准化处理。
  5. 可视化开发:根据需求开发数据可视化功能。
  6. 测试与优化:进行全面的功能测试和性能优化。
  7. 部署与运维:将系统部署到生产环境,并进行日常运维。

五、数据门户的未来发展趋势

5.1 数据中台的兴起

数据中台(Data Middle Office)是近年来兴起的概念,旨在通过构建统一的数据平台,支持企业的数据化运营。数据中台与数据门户的结合,将进一步提升企业的数据管理能力。

5.2 数字孪生技术的应用

数字孪生(Digital Twin)是一种通过数字化手段创建物理世界虚拟模型的技术。结合数据门户,数字孪生可以为企业提供更直观的数据可视化和决策支持。

5.3 人工智能与大数据的融合

随着人工智能技术的发展,数据门户将更加智能化。通过AI技术,数据门户可以自动分析数据、生成可视化图表,并提供智能决策建议。


六、总结与展望

数据门户作为企业数据管理与共享的重要平台,正在发挥越来越重要的作用。通过合理的架构设计和数据可视化实现方案,企业可以更好地利用数据资产,提升竞争力。未来,随着技术的不断发展,数据门户将更加智能化、可视化和交互化,为企业提供更强大的数据支持。


申请试用 数据可视化工具,体验更高效的数据管理与分析能力!

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料